Metis Global Partners LLC Acquires 6,149 Shares of Camden Property Trust $CPT

Metis Global Partners LLC increased its holdings in Camden Property Trust (NYSE:CPTFree Report) by 28.6% in the 3rd qu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 27,674 shares of the real estate investment trust’s stock after purchasing an additional 6,149 shares during the period. Metis Global Partners LLC’s holdings in Camden Property Trust were worth $2,955,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Camden Property Trust Stock Up 1.0%

Shares of NYSE CPT opened at $108.50 on Friday. Camden Property Trust has a 12-month low of $97.17 and a 12-month high of $126.55. The firm’s 50-day simple moving average is $107.88 and its 200 day simple moving average is $106.39. The company has a quick ratio of 0.13, a current ratio of 0.14 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.88. The company has a market cap of $11.54 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 30.65,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 7.28 and a beta of 0.82.

Camden Property Trust (NYSE:CPTG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, February 5th. The real estate investment trust reported $1.44 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.73 by ($0.29). Camden Property Trust had a net margin of 24.43% and a return on equity of 8.36%. The company had revenue of $396.08 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$393.05 million. During the same quarter in the previous year, the business posted $1.73 EPS. The company’s revenue was up 1.2% compared to the same quarter last year. Camden Property Trust has set its Q1 2026 guidance at 1.640-1.680 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 6.600-6.900 EPS. On average, research analysts expect that Camden Property Trust will post 6.76 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Camden Property Trust Increases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, April 17th. Shareholders of record on Tuesday, March 31st will be issued a dividend of $1.06 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, March 31st. This represents a $4.24 annualized dividend and a yield of 3.9%. This is a positive change from Camden Property Trust’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.05. Camden Property Trust’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 118.64%.

Camden Property Trust declared that its Board of Directors has initiated a stock repurchase plan on Thursday, February 5th that allows the company to repurchase $600.00 million in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ization allows the real estate investment trust to buy up to 5.2% of its shares through open market purchases. Shares repurchase plans are often a sign that the company’s management believes its shares are undervalued.

About Camden Property Trust

Camden Property Trust is a publicly traded real estate investment trust (REIT) specializing in the ownership, development and management of multifamily residential communities across the United States. The company’s core business activities include acquiring land for new construction, overseeing the design and development of garden-style and mid-rise apartment communities, and providing ongoing property management services. Camden’s asset management team focuses on maintaining high occupancy levels, resident satisfaction and operational efficiency through consistent leasing, maintenance and community engagement programs.

Camden’s portfolio encompasses a geographically diversified mix of properties located primarily in high-growth Sun Belt and major metropolitan markets.
